Chevrolet Camaro 2011 vs Mercedes CLS 2008
| Gearbox: | Manual | Automatic |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Engine: | 3.6 Petrol | 3.5 Petrol | |
| Camshaft drive: | Timing chain | Timing chain | |
Performance | |||
| Power: | 312 HP | 292 HP | |
| Torque: | 377 NM | 365 NM | |
| Acceleration 0-100 km/h: | n/a seconds | 6.7 seconds | |
| Chevrolet Camaro engine produces 20 HP more power than Mercedes CLS, whereas torque is 12 NM more than Mercedes CLS. | |||
Fuel consumption | |||
| Fuel consumption (l/100km): | 11.1 | 9.1 | |
|
The Mercedes CLS is a better choice when it comes to fuel economy. Chevrolet Camaro consumes 2 litres more fuel per 100 km than the Mercedes CLS, which means that if you drive 15,000 km in a year, the Chevrolet Camaro could require 300 litres more fuel. | |||
| Fuel tank capacity: | 72 litres | 80 litres | |
| Full fuel tank distance: | 640 km in combined cycle | 870 km in combined cycle | |
| 850 km on highway | 1140 km on highway | ||
| Mercedes CLS gets more mileage on one fuel tank. | |||

Engines | |||
| Average engine lifespan: | 420'000 km | 350'000 km | |
| Engine resource depends largely on regular maintenance and the quality of the oils and fuels used, but under equal conditions the average life of a Chevrolet Camaro engine could be longer. | |||
| Engine production duration: | 11 years | 13 years | |
| Engine spread: | Used also on Chevrolet Equinox | Used also on Mercedes E klase | |
| In general, the longer and for more car models an engine is produced, the better its serviceability and availability of spare parts. | |||
Dimensions | |||
| Length: | 4.84 m | 4.92 m | |
| Width: | 1.92 m | 1.87 m | |
| Height: | 1.38 m | 1.43 m | |
| Chevrolet Camaro is 8 cm shorter than the Mercedes CLS, 5 cm wider, while the height of Chevrolet Camaro is 5 cm lower. | |||
| Trunk capacity: | 320 litres | 505 litres | |
|
Mercedes CLS has more luggage space. Chevrolet Camaro has 185 litres less trunk space than the Mercedes CLS. | |||
